Walnut Caramel squares



CRUST:


1 cup flour

1/2 cup butter

3 Tbsp sugar

1/3 cup chocolate chips


FILLING:


1 1/3 cups sugar

1/3 cup light corn syrup

1 cup butter (2 sticks)

1 cup whipping cream

2 1/2 cups chopped walnuts

1 oz unsweetened chocolate,melted

________________________________

1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ees.

TO PREPARE CRUST: Combine flour, 1/2 cup butter and 3 tablespoons sugar in a medium bowl. Mix with a fork until well blended. Press into a lightly greased 9 inch square pan. Prick with a fork and bake until lightly browned. About 10 to 15 minutes.. Remove from oven and sprinkle with chocolate chips; let stand for 2 minutes, then spread chocolate over crust...


2. TO PREPARE FILLING: Place 1 1/3 cups sugar in a heavy saucepan: cook and stir over LOW heat until melted and caramel colored, about 20 minutes... Stir in corn syrup, 1 cup butter and cream. Cook over MEDIUM heat until mixture reaches 240 degrees on a candy therometer. Remove from heat and stir in walnuts. Immediately pour over crust, smoothing to make an even layer. Drizzle with melted chocolate and refrigerate until firm. Cut into small squares to serve.
